Before diving into specific facilities, it's essential to grasp the different types of rehabilitation programs:
Inpatient Treatment: This involves residing at a facility for a set period, typically ranging from 30 to 90 days. It's ideal for individuals needing a structured environment away from potential triggers.
Outpatient Treatment: Patients live at home but attend scheduled therapy sessions. This option suits those with strong support systems and milder addiction issues.
Partial Hospitalization Programs (PHP): A middle ground between inpatient and outpatient care, PHPs offer intensive treatment during the day, allowing patients to return home at night.
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P): These programs provide more flexibility, with therapy sessions several times a week, focusing on relapse prevention and coping strategies.
Dual Diagnosis Treatment: For individuals facing both substance abuse and mental health disorders, integrated treatment addresses both issues simultaneously.
Located in Meridian, just outside Boise, Northpoint Recovery offers a comprehensive inpatient program focusing on both substance abuse and co-occurring mental health disorders.
Their evidence-based approach includes medical detox, individual therapy, group sessions, and aftercare planning.
Icarus offers a leading treatment center in Boise with inpatient services for adults dealing with mental health and substance abuse issues.
Their multidisciplinary team offers personalized treatment plans, ensuring each patient receives care tailored to their needs.
Recovery Ways Idaho specializes in outpatient mental health services. Their team addresses various conditions, including depression, anxiety, PTSD, and substance use disorders, using evidence-based therapies.
Icarus Behavioral Health Idaho also offers outpatient services in Boise. Their programs include IOP and PHP, catering to individuals seeking flexibility while undergoing treatment. They also provide dual diagnosis care for those with co-occurring disorders.

For individuals battling opioid addiction, BHG Boise offers medication-assisted treatment (MAT) combined with counseling services. Their outpatient model allows patients to maintain daily responsibilities while receiving care.
Imagine Boise focuses on adolescents aged 12 to 17, providing mental health treatment through PHP and IOP. Their holistic approach includes individual therapy, family counseling, and educational support, aiming to equip teens with coping skills for long-term success.
Zelus Recovery specializes in treating young adults and teenagers facing substance abuse and mental health challenges. Their programs incorporate family involvement, recognizing the crucial role of support systems in recovery.
Brick House Recovery offers faith-based outpatient programs rooted in Christian principles. Their approach combines spiritual guidance with clinical therapies, catering to individuals seeking a religious framework in their recovery journey.
Situated in Nampa, Eagle Creek Ranch provides gender-specific inpatient treatment for men. Their program emphasizes personal growth, accountability, and community, fostering an environment conducive to healing.
Understanding the financial aspects of rehabilitation is crucial:
Insurance: Many Boise rehab centers accept major insurance providers. It's advisable to verify coverage details directly with the facility.
Medicaid and Medicare: Some programs accommodate individuals with state or federal health coverage. Facilities like Moonlight Mountain Recovery accept Medicaid, ensuring broader accessibility.
Sliding Scale Fees: Certain centers offer income-based payment structures, adjusting costs according to a patient's financial situation.
Payment Plans: Flexible payment options can ease the financial burden, allowing treatment costs to be spread over time.
